  2. I don't use an external anymore for regular back-up use. Mozy back-ups several folders (music, photos, videos, crucial docs) twice a day. About 400gbs. It takes several days for initial upload to occur but after that, it's smooth sailing and you'll never notice it running. Never even had Mozy's software crash. They will also email you when they are having technical issues if they determine that you will miss a scheduled scan. I have a portable drive that I use when necessary but otherwise I've given up on using externals as I have had several failures over the years (hardware and software alike). The last one lost over 150gbs of music and videos. Not fun.
  3. Been using Mozy since April. Software is lightweight during backup, barely uses any resources. Haven't had to (thankfully) use any retrieval services but so far so good. Lotsa reasons to use online storage over personal large storage drives besides the one stated. A prior external backup drive got corrupted while transferring to a new machine despite everything showing the drivers to be compatible. Mozy is owned by EMC... their redundancy will beat your own personal redundancy every time.
